Thrissur
Staff Reporter
THRISSUR: The police have intensified the search for the person who stabbed Dhanya, 20, a student of the Avanasi Maharaja's Engineering College, in the women's compartment of the Mangalore-bound West Coast Express on Tuesday night, Mohammed Salim, Shoranur Railway station house officer, has said. The railway police said that a person had attacked Dhanya and her mother around midnight as the train was running between Palakkad and Shoranur. Dhanya was stabbed in the arm when she resisted his robbery attempt. The gold chains worn by Dhanya and her mother were robbed. The incident was reported to the Railway police when the train reached Shoranur. Dhanya was admitted to the Government Medical College Hospital in Thrissur and, later, shifted to the Aswini Hospital.
